Definitions: Percent of children enrolled in HealthChoice (with any period of enrollment) without a dental encounter during the calendar year. The Department of Health and Mental Hygiene's methodology for CY 2010 and future calendar years will analyze all children enrolled in Medicaid managed care and FFS programs, instead of children's managed care enrollment alone ( e.g., CY 2006 - 2009).
